Malihom Retreat

This homestay is really amazing, full of Thai-style architecture, and you can enjoy a bath in nature. Malihom Accommodation is located in Balik Pulau, Penang, surrounded by lush trees, like a paradise on earth. This resort has 8 rooms, each with a private garden or balcony, and the top floor has an observation deck with views of Penang. In addition, the accommodation has a restaurant and a swimming pool. It is very comfortable to stay here. Malihom Retreat Kiri N/T 168, Bukit Penara, Mukim 6, Balik Pulau 11000 Balik Pulau # Resort
